Description

Standing bronze figure dressed in Khmer style attire with crown and jewelry on arms, ankles and neck. Wearing full-length sarong. Holds the attributes of Prajnaparamita, book in right band and lotus bud in left hand. Figure and base are cast as one piece. Base is waisted and circular. Green patina. Probably 13th century.
